Key Factors When Purchasing Solar Batteries
- Capacity & Power Rating: A 10kWh battery typically supports 8-12 hours of backup for average households
- Depth of Discharge (DoD): Look for batteries with 90%+ DoD for maximum usable capacity
- Cycle Life: Top-tier lithium batteries offer 6,000+ cycles at 80% capacity retention

Step-by-Step Buying Process
1. Calculate Your Energy Needs
Use this simple formula:
- Daily consumption รท DoD = Required battery capacity
- Example: 15kWh usage with 90% DoD needs 16.6kWh storage
2. Compare Battery Technologies
| Type | Cost per kWh | Lifespan | Best For |
|---|---|---|---|
| Lithium-ion | $400-$700 | 10-15 years | Most residential systems |
| Lead-acid | $200-$400 | 3-7 years | Budget installations |

FAQ: Solar Battery Purchasing Questions
- Q: How long do photovoltaic batteries last? A: Quality lithium batteries typically last 10-15 years with proper maintenance
- Q: Can I expand my system later? A: 89% of modern systems support modular expansion
